Google Gmail Settings for the Nokia E61 - Pt. 2
Two readers were kind enough to point out alternative solutions to the problem of the "untrusted certificate" warning when connecting to Gmail, as described below.
Thomas Mango at Trikenit pointed out this solution by Kevin Henrikson. Rafe from the indispensable site All About Symbian suggested a similar solution which I outlined below.
Go to the following URL from the browser of your Nokia E61 (remove the space between "certificates/ certificates" I added that for cosmetic reasons to the blog) https://www.geotrust.com/resources/root_certificates/ certificates/Equifax_Secure_Certificate_Authority_DER.cer or send the URL to yourself in an SMS and access it through the browser.
When you do this you will get an "untrusted certificate" warning but just continue. Save the certificate, you will receive a certificate warning but continue.
Press the joystick to check the two "Certificate Uses" checkboxes and confirm with OK.
![]()
Voila - you can now connect to Gmail with the POP and SMTP setting as pop.gmail.com and smtp.gmail.com without getting the "untrusted certificate" warning.

The issue of gmail disappearing from inbox is not related to the phone at all, nor to logging in the website.
Whenever mail is downloaded via POP, it does get marked as retrieved, so it can’t be downloaded twice. If you check the All Mail label, it will still be there, but can’t be downloaded again, unless you select “retrieve all mail” on your Gmail’s preferences, which is annoying…
I believe that a solution for this is forwarding the e-mail to another server…

So email on the E61 really works super well.
Just to confirm and collect the best 2 tips from the above:
1. Incoming
username=recent:youurname@gmail.com
server=pop.googlemail.com
security=SSL/TLS
port=995
2. Outgoing
username=youurname@gmail.com
server=smtp.googlemail.com
security=SSL/TLS
port=465
Note the “recent:” prefix in the pop username field. This is some google extra that creates a fake inbox with only the recent (last 30 days?) emails form your mail account.
This is so you don’t start downloading all your e-mail since you first opened your gmail account.
